From: Computed tomography-detected extramural venous invasion-related gene signature: a potential negative biomarker of immune checkpoint inhibitor treatment in patients with gastric cancer

Fig. 5

EMVI score generated by PCA. A, B High and low EMVI score groups were generated by PCA. C The survival rate of the high EMVI score group was significantly lower than that of the low EMVI score group. D, E EMVI score was negatively correlated with TMB status. F Sankey diagram of EMVI immune gene cluster, EMVI score, and patient survival. G Multiple immune cells were related to EMVI score. H, I The single-gene mutation frequency in the low EMVI score group was higher than that in the high EMVI score group. J The survival rate of the high TMB group was significantly higher than that of the low TMB group. K Combined analysis of the high and low TMB groups and the high and low EMVI score groups. *P < 0.05
